On Hikers From American West Face Unexpected Threat: Marmots, The Wall Street Journal documents a bizarre conflict in Sequoia National Park, where yellow-bellied marmots are vandalizing vehicles by chewing through hoses to drink salty radiator fluid, prompting tourists to diaper their cars in giant tarps.
